Best time to visit and climate

The Cape Verde Islands have a temperate and fairly dry climate. The seasons are divided into the “windy season”, from December to June, and the “rainy season”, from July to November, although it has rained very rarely in recent years. This leads to a lack of water on many islands, which is not only problematic for agriculture. Travelers should also be particularly aware of this.

Temperatures are between 23 and 30 degrees all year round, but there is often wind, which can be quite strong depending on the region. The water temperature is over 20 degrees all year round, but in many places there are waves or dangerous currents.

Travel during the Christmas period should be avoided, as many people working abroad return to Cape Verde and flights and ferries can be completely overbooked.
